Where it came from
The Iris Lorikeet, scientifically classified as Trichoglossus iris, is a species of parrot endemic to the Lesser Sunda Islands of Indonesia, specifically restricted to the islands of Timor and Wetar. As a member of the Psittaculidae family, this bird evolved within isolated tropical montane forests, developing its characteristic broad wing shape and pointed tail, which are specialized adaptations for maneuverability in dense forest canopies. It was first described in the mid-19th century as ornithologists began documenting the distinct avian biodiversity of the Wallacea region.
The taxonomy of the Iris Lorikeet has been subject to various revisions, reflecting the complex biogeography of its native Indonesian habitat. Its plumage, characterized by a striking combination of green, red, and yellow, serves as a form of social identification and camouflage within its arboreal environment. Unlike many common aviary species, the Iris Lorikeet has remained largely in its wild state, with conservation efforts currently focused on protecting the specific forest fragments of Timor and Wetar from further degradation.
